"The Adaptive Decision Maker"

"The Adaptive Decision Maker" concept refers to how individuals make choices by adjusting their decision-making strategies based on the situation and available information. Instead of following a strict method, people tend to be flexible, choosing different approaches depending on factors like time pressure, complexity, or personal preferences. This adaptive behavior allows them to optimize their decisions, balancing between thorough analysis and efficiency. Essentially, it highlights how human decision-making is dynamic and responsive, enabling better outcomes in various contexts by combining various strategies rather than relying on a single, rigid process.
